Updating

Tell us your dates, and we will find the most accurate rates and availability for you

Updating

Holiday Rentals in Douro Valley - Holiday Lettings - Villas

All filters (2)

Filters (2)

Clear filters

2 Holiday homes

Cave house accommodation in Douro Valley with swimming pool

Douro Valley cave house

  • 1 bedroom
  • 2 bathrooms
  • sleeps 2

from £84 / night

£588 / week

1 / 11

Douro Valley holiday chalet rental

Douro Valley chalet

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£97 / night

£679 / week

1 / 44

These homes match some but not all of your filters.

Clear all filters

Holiday home with swimming pool in Douro Valley

Douro Valley house

  • 4 bedrooms
  • 3 bathrooms
  • sleeps 9

1 filter does not match: Balcony or terrace

from £245 / night

£1,714 / week

1 / 35

Great rentals within 20 miles that match your search

Santa Cruz do Douro holiday home rental

Santa Cruz do Douro house

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 7

from £245 / night

£1,714 / week

1 / 47

Holiday cottage in Lamego

Lamego cottage

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 8

from £89 / night

£617 / week

1 / 30

Home rental in Alijo with swimming pool

Alijo house

  • 5 bedrooms
  • 2 bathrooms
  • sleeps 10

from £196 / night

£1,372 / week

1 / 60

Holiday home in Sabrosa

Sabrosa house

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 5

from £216 / night

£1,470 / week

1 / 40

Resende holiday home rental

Resende house

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 9

from £171 / night

£1,198 - £1,968 / week

1 / 26

Lamego holiday home rental

Lamego house

  • 2 bedrooms
  • 6 bathrooms
  • sleeps 4

from £98 / night

£686 / week

1 / 24

Holiday cottage rental

Provesende cottage

  • 3 bedrooms
  • 11 bathrooms
  • sleeps 6

from £69 / night

£480 / week

1 / 20

Celorico de Basto holiday home rental

Celorico de Basto house

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 10

from £275 / night

£1,783 / week

1 / 26

Holiday townhouse rental

Amarante townhouse

  • 4 bedrooms
  • 3 bathrooms
  • sleeps 6

from £138 / night

£960 / week

1 / 62

Holiday manor house with swimming pool in Cinfaes

Cinfaes manor house

  • 5 bedrooms
  • 4 bathrooms
  • sleeps 13

from £245 / night

£1,470 - £1,881 / week

1 / 24

Vila Real holiday home rental

Vila Real house

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 7

from £206 / night

£1,440 / week

1 / 21

Holiday townhouse with shared pool in Amarante

Amarante townhouse

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 6

from £138 / night

£960 / week

1 / 51

Farmhouse rental in Vila Real with swimming pool

Vila Real farmhouse

  • 4 bedrooms
  • 4 bathrooms
  • sleeps 8

from £314 / night

£2,194 / week

1 / 15

Holiday farmhouse with shared pool in Alijo

Alijo farmhouse

  • 15 bedrooms
  • 5 bathrooms
  • sleeps 2

from £98 / night

£686 / week

1 / 24

Cottage rental in Marco de Canaveses with swimming pool

Marco de Canaveses cottage

  • 5 bedrooms
  • 2 bathrooms
  • sleeps 9

from £138 / night

£882 - £1,019 / week

1 / 13

Holiday home in Santa Marta de Penaguiao

Santa Marta de Penaguiao house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 8

from £98 / night

£441 / week

1 / 43

Holiday gite in Castro Daire

Castro Daire gite

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£84 / night

£583 / week

1 / 14

Holiday home with swimming pool in Santa Marta de Penaguiao

Santa Marta de Penaguiao house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£216 / night

£1,509 / week

1 / 29

Cottage accommodation in Resende

Resende cottage

  • 1 bedroom
  • 1 bathroom
  • sleeps 6

from £98 / night

£539 - £1,088 / week

1 / 43

Holiday home with shared pool in Resende

Resende house

  • 4 bedrooms
  • 5 bathrooms
  • sleeps 8

from £980 / night

£6,857 / week

1 / 16

Holiday home in Sabrosa

Sabrosa house

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£58 / night

£405 / week

1 / 30

Holiday home in Castro Daire

Castro Daire house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 2

from £49 / night

£343 / week

1 / 30

Holiday villa with swimming pool in Samodaes

Samodaes villa

  • 4 bedrooms
  • 1 bathroom
  • sleeps 6

from £374 / night

£2,613 / week

1 / 44

Poiares holiday home rental

Poiares house

  • 3 bedrooms
  • 2 bathrooms
  • sleeps 6

from £216 / night

£980 / week

1 / 76

Holiday home rental

Resende house

  • 5 bedrooms
  • 3 bathrooms
  • sleeps 10

from £103 / night

£1,372 - £2,743 / week

1 / 7

Holiday home rental

Varzea house

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£78 / night

£446 - £487 / week

1 / 64

Holiday home in Santa Cruz do Douro

Santa Cruz do Douro house

  • 3 bedrooms
  • 4 bathrooms
  • sleeps 9

from £980 / night

£4,898 / week

1 / 86

Holiday apartment in Santa Cruz do Douro

Santa Cruz do Douro ap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 4

from £245 / night

£1,665 / week

1 / 70

Farmhouse rental in Lamego

Lamego farmhouse

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£69 / night

£441 / week

1 / 18

Home rental in Valenca Do Douro with swimming pool

Valenca Do Douro house

  • 1 bedroom
  • 2 bathrooms
  • sleeps 5

from £128 / night

£892 / week

1 / 29

Holiday home rental

Sao Romao de Aregos house

  • 3 bedrooms
  • 3 bathrooms
  • sleeps 6

from £172 / night

£1,200 / week

1 / 39

Celorico de Basto holiday home rental

Celorico de Basto house

  • 8 bedrooms
  • 10 bathrooms
  • sleeps 17

from £407 / night

£2,709 - £3,031 / week

1 / 34

Holiday guest house in Alijo

Alijo guest house

  • 2 bedrooms
  • 1 bathroom
  • sleeps 6

from £245 / night

£1,714 / week

1 / 4

Holiday villa with swimming pool in Pinhao

Pinhao villa

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 8

from £296 / night

£2,070 / week

1 / 53

Holiday cottage with swimming pool in Pinhao

Pinhao cottage

  • 4 bedrooms
  • 2 bathrooms
  • sleeps 8

from £314 / night

£2,194 / week

1 / 53

Pinhao holiday apartment rental

Pinhao ap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 3

from £79 / night

£549 / week

1 / 12

Holiday apartment in Pinhao

Pinhao apartment

  • 1 bedroom
  • 1 bathroom
  • sleeps 2

from £79 / night

£549 / week

1 / 14

×

Also consider